GLENBURN – Robert E. LePage, 72, husband of the late Linda (Bean) LePage, died Nov. 12, 2010, at a Bangor hospital. He was born Sept. 25, 1938, in Lynn, Mass., the son of Emile O. and Alice R. (SanSouci) LePage. Robert served four years with the U.S. Navy on the Battleship USS Des Moines. He attended St. Paul the Apostle Parish and was a member of Pine Cone Council Knights of Columbus and Fourth Degree Assembly. Surviving are two daughters, Karen LeHouiller and her husband, Ray, of Massachusetts and Janet Whiting and her husband, Joseph, of Utah; two stepdaughters, Kathy Barton-Way and Diane Brust, both of Connecticut; one brother, Eugene LePage and his wife, Ida, of New Hampshire; one sister, Janice Hamm and her husband, Frederick, of Maine; several grandchildren, great-grandchildren, nieces and nephews. He will be remembered by a dear friend and companion, Freida Davis. Family and friends may visit 6-8 p.m. Tuesday, Nov. 16, at Kiley & Foley Funeral Service, 299 Union St., Bangor.
